Navigating Online Data Science Courses: 6 Key Considerations for Effective Learning Data science has emerged as a transformative field, driving....
Navigating Online Data Science Courses: 6 Key Considerations for Effective Learning
Data science has emerged as a transformative field, driving innovation across various industries. With the increasing demand for data professionals, online data science courses have become a popular and accessible pathway for individuals seeking to enter or advance within this domain. These courses offer flexibility and diverse learning opportunities, making an informed selection crucial for a successful educational journey.
1. Understanding Core Curricula and Foundational Skills
A comprehensive online data science course typically covers several foundational areas. These often include mathematics (linear algebra, calculus), statistics (probability, hypothesis testing), and programming (Python or R being common choices). Database management, data visualization, and an introduction to machine learning algorithms are also frequently integrated. Learners should assess whether a course's curriculum aligns with the core competencies expected of data professionals and provides a robust theoretical understanding combined with practical application exercises.
2. Evaluating Course Providers and Formats
Online data science courses are offered by various institutions and platforms, each with distinct characteristics. Options range from Massive Open Online Courses (MOOCs) provided by university consortia to specialized online academies, bootcamps, and university extension programs. Formats can vary from self-paced learning, which offers maximum flexibility, to structured cohorts with live sessions and fixed deadlines. Understanding the provider's reputation, the instructors' backgrounds, and the learning format's suitability for one's personal schedule and learning style is an important step.
3. Assessing Curriculum Depth and Practical Projects
The effectiveness of an online data science course often hinges on its depth and the opportunities it provides for hands-on learning. A high-quality curriculum extends beyond theoretical explanations, incorporating real-world datasets, case studies, and practical projects. Learners should look for courses that emphasize building a portfolio through substantial projects, allowing for the application of learned concepts to solve tangible problems. This practical experience is often instrumental in developing proficiency and demonstrating capabilities to potential employers.
4. Checking Prerequisites and Learning Pathways
Online data science courses often have prerequisites, which can range from basic mathematical literacy to prior programming experience. Some courses are designed for beginners, guiding them through foundational concepts, while others cater to intermediate or advanced learners aiming to specialize in specific areas like deep learning or natural language processing. Reviewing the recommended prerequisites helps ensure that a chosen course aligns with current skill levels and sets realistic expectations for the learning curve. Considering potential learning pathways that build progressively from foundational to advanced topics can also be beneficial.
5. Building a Portfolio and Gaining Practical Experience
Beyond theoretical knowledge, the ability to apply data science concepts practically is highly valued. Effective online courses integrate opportunities for learners to create projects that can be showcased in a professional portfolio. These projects might involve data cleaning, exploratory data analysis, model building, and deploying solutions. Engaging with these practical elements and seeking opportunities for real-world application, such as participating in data challenges or contributing to open-source projects, can significantly enhance the learning experience and career prospects.
6. Aligning Courses with Career Goals and Industry Relevance
The field of data science encompasses various roles, including data analyst, data scientist, machine learning engineer, and business intelligence developer. When selecting online data science courses, it is beneficial to consider how the curriculum aligns with specific career aspirations. Researching current industry trends, the tools and technologies in demand, and the skills required for desired roles can guide the choice of courses that provide the most relevant and up-to-date knowledge. Continuous learning and adaptation to new technologies are ongoing aspects of a data science career.
Summary
Choosing the right online data science course involves a structured approach. Key considerations include the comprehensiveness of the curriculum, the reputation of the provider and format, the emphasis on practical projects, alignment with prerequisites, opportunities for portfolio building, and relevance to specific career goals. By carefully evaluating these six points, individuals can make informed decisions that support their educational and professional development in the dynamic field of data science.